Financial modelling in python pdf

Financial modelling in python pdf fletcher and gardner have created a comprehensive resource that will be of interest not only to those working in the field of finance, but also to those using numerical methods in other fields such as engineering, physics, and actuarial mathematics. In these interactive environments, you can write and execute each line of code in isolation and see the results. The efficient use of excel is key and so the course. Python is ideal for prototyping and rapid, iterative development and, yes, trialanderror because interactive interpreter tools such as the python shell, ipython, and jupyter notebooks are front and center in the python toolchain. We have gathered all the important points and questions asked in a financial interview by discussing with many interviewers and our experienced panel. Fundamentals of financial modeling, and best practice financial modeling. Python is now the language of choice for data science and machine learning in the financial services industry, useful in both research modelling and production systems. Financial modelling theory, implementation and practice is a unique combination of quantitative techniques, the application to financial problems and programming using matlab. Whartons business and financial modeling specialization is designed to help you make informed business and financial decisions. Financial modelling fundamentals practical exercise. I start with the same very simplified dcf valuation model used in the monte carlo simulation tutorial. Run jupyter, which is a tool for running and writing programs, and load a notebook, which is a le that contains code and text.

These days various financial models are been simulated using python scientific libraries with amazing capabilities of analysis, calculation with higher order mathematical equations and statistical modelling complimented by ploting libraries with 2d graphs, charts and histograms. Toward the end of 2018, this is not a question anymore. No support is provided on the website indicated in the book. Financial modeling in python corporate finance institute. Financial modelling in python the wiley finance series. This specific post will discuss how to do financial modeling in pandas instead of excel.

Python for finance an intensive handson course audience. The next three sections provide details for these steps. Install python on your computer, along with the libraries we will use. However, there can be financial benefits to paying extra principal and paying off the loan faster. Read an excerpt chapter pdf index pdf table of contents pdf. Python for technically modeling and implementing abstract aspects, algorithms. This model assumes that an individual pays exactly the prescribed amount each period. Jun 25, 2019 financial modeling is the process of creating a summary of a companys costs and income in the form of a spreadsheet that can be used to calculate the impact of a future event or decision. Nov 21, 20 the premise of the book is the use of python in financial modelling. Companies used to stay within their industry, but they eventually turn their attention to tech firms and take advantage of.

Mitigating spreadsheet model risk with python open source. You can read online financial modelling in python here in pdf, epub, mobi or docx formats. Do you know any bookfree course that would teach both python and financial modelling or should i. This book is directed at both industry practitioners and students interested in designing a pricing and risk management framework for financial derivatives using the python programming language. The first part of the course practically applies excel within a financial framework to explore how forecast financial models can be efficiently created and modified. Part ii focuses on developing an advanced windows application using python and com. Financial modeling for algorithmic trading using python. Financial modelling in python the wiley finance series book of 2009 year book is available in pdf formate. This book is directed at both industry practitioners and students interested in designing a pricing and risk management framework for. Python for finance, the cover image, and related trade dress. Python is extensively used is quantitative finance applications, and yet there is a surprising scarcity of material covering this area. However, excel is used for many scenarios in a business environment not just data wrangling. Financial modelling in python for other titles in the wiley finance series please see. Python s competitive advantages in finance over other languages and platforms.

Python is one of the popular programming languages used in finance. Financial modeling for algorithmic trading using python 4. Financial modelling in python 1, shayne fletcher, christopher. It is one of the programming languages used in financial modeling nowadays. Different types of financial models for financial modelling. Financial modelling in python guide books acm digital library. Excel for finance this excel for finance guide will teach the top 10 formulas and functions you must know to be a great financial analyst in excel. Download book financial modelling in python in pdf format. However, they do not provide clear explanations of how to install the aforementioned extension a nontrivial matter.

Financial modelling with pytho fletcher 9780470987841. Financial modeling is the process of creating a summary of a companys costs and income in the form of a spreadsheet that can be used to calculate the. Chapter 10 applies the pricing frameworks and the hullwhite model developed in the preceding chapters to pricing financia. Contribute to iamarisppf development by creating an account on github. This talk is about evolution of python as a major technology used in finance.

To build financial models, you will need to develop the following skills. It has some key line items from the three financial statements. By now you should have a good idea what python is and the general techniques for integrating python into a windows environment. This book helps fill that gap, by showing how to unlock the power of the python language for financial modeling, and providing an excellent insight into the programming techniques needed if it is to be used for practical pricing applications in the industry. The oreilly logo is a registered trademark of oreilly media, inc. At the same time, python is robust and performant, making it a viable choice also for core systems and larger applications. Introduction to financial modeling for beginners udemy. It is a practical book complete with working, tested code that guides the reader. Financial modelling in python the wiley finance series book of. Python for finance analyze big financial data techieace.

Financial modeling is an essential skill for finance professionals and students, and excel. What is the best way to learn to do financial modelling. Pdf financial modelling in python 2009 isromi janwar. Important comment this practical spreadsheet modelling exercise has been constructed by bpm financial modelling in order to provide a guide to understanding the development of dynamic. So ive been trying to find the best way to learn financial modelling and python and i figured i could basically do both. Starting with a focus on pandas data structures, you will learn to load and manipulate timeseries financial data and then calculate common financial measures, leading into more advanced. Pythons numerical capabilities by creating a simple financial model in ms excel. Financial modelling provides an opportunity for finance professionals to assess risk and reward in a project or a business. Quantitative modeling techniques are applied in microsoft excel or other spreadsheets, and incorporate a wide variety of inputs on accounting data such as cash flows, financial data such as stock market performance, and relevant non financial metrics such as risk factors. Guido van rossum created python, which was released for the first time in 1991. Mar 07, 2017 financial modelling in python pdf fletcher and gardner have created a comprehensive resource that will be of interest not only to those working in the field of finance, but also to those using numerical methods in other fields such as engineering, physics, and actuarial mathematics. Financial modelling in python the wiley finance series pdf.

Financial modeling an introduction to financial modelling. Financial modelling in python kindle edition by shayne fletcher, christopher gardner. Top 20 financial modeling interview questions with answers. This is a course for financial analysts, traders, risk analysts, fund managers, quants, data scientists, statisticians, and software developers. In addition to its large standard library of useful tools, python has great thirdparty libraries for financial analysis and computing, such as the. The language allows coders to modify and analyze excel spreadsheets. Quantitative modeling techniques are applied in microsoft excel or other spreadsheets, and incorporate a wide variety of inputs on accounting data such as cash flows, financial data such as stock market performance, and relevant nonfinancial metrics such as risk factors. Financial modelling in python pdf,, download ebookee alternative working tips for a much healthier ebook reading experience. Financial modelling in python pdf,, download ebookee alternative working tips for a. Financial modeling basics of financial modeling derivatives. The modelling tools will be illustrated by applying them to a variety of realworld cases. Pythons competitive advantages in finance over other languages and platforms. Financial models are mathematical representations of a company, financial assets, or any other investment.

These foundational courses will introduce you to spreadsheet models, modeling techniques, and common applications for investment. A quick look at bubbles the tulip crash netherlands, 16341637. The python programming language python for finance. Application excel this skill is fairly easy to master to a sufficient level. Download it once and read it on your kindle device, pc, phones or. The book enables the reader to model, design and implement a wide range of financial models for derivatives. Financial risk modelling and portfolio optimization with r. Outside of the spreadsheet community, the python programming language has grown. To aid in this the authors provide their ppf python extension. Introduction to financial modeling for beginners 4. Have a handson experience of programming in python to solve financial problems who should attend this course is ideal for financial analysts, business analysts, portfolio analysts, quantitative analysts, risk managers, model validators, quantitative developers and information systems professionals. In addition to its large standard library of useful tools, python has great thirdparty libraries for financial analysis and computing, such as the pandas and numpy libraries used in this tutorial. Buy financial modelling in python the wiley finance series harcdr by fletcher, shayne, gardner, christopher isbn.

Jul 21, 2009 python is extensively used is quantitative finance applications, and yet there is a surprising scarcity of material covering this area. Python is now the language of choice for data science and machine learning in the financial services industry, useful in both re. With less effort than likely imagined by those unfamiliar with the. Financial modelling in python wiley online library. If you do not receive an email within 10 minutes, your email address may not be registered, and you may need to create a new wiley online library account.

Each period results in a small decrease in the principal. The premise of the book is the use of python in financial modelling. Pythons numerical capabilities by creating a simple financial model in ms excel, and developing the same model in python which may be used as an oracle to test spreadsheet calculations against. Contribute to smirnov ampyfinmod development by creating an account on github. As a financial modelling trainer, maria has led both public and inhouse trainings. These foundational courses will introduce you to spreadsheet models, modeling techniques, and common applications for investment analysis, company valuation, forecasting, and more. December 16, 2019 yoda learning financial modelling, tutorials financial analyst interview questions stated below is a boon for the individual going to face a business interview. Financial modelling in python financial engineering. Financial modelling in python the wiley finance series shayne fletcher, christopher gardner fletcher and gardner have created a comprehensive resource that will be of interest not only to those working in the field of finance, but also to those using numerical methods in other fields such as engineering, physics, and actuarial mathematics. This book will teach you to use python and the python data analysis library pandas to solve realworld financial problems. Financial modelling in python the wiley finance series book.

1457 725 95 28 1646 984 717 629 371 898 1408 1602 299 1250 1645 1142 1375 1236 182 1321 229 254 1372 1421 367 1522 1390 783 1070 1362 490 641 124 80